    Key won't turn in 95 Honda Civic
    My steering column in forever getting locked on a 95 Civic that I bought. The person who sold it to me told me to push the key in and clockwise while jiggling the steering wheel left to right . This worked a couple of times but it is a HASSLE to start the car and I live in fear that I won't get it started at some point. Is this a common problem with Hondas? Is their a way to disable the locking mechanism? Or another way to remedy the problem?

    Do you mean that the steering wheel "locks" when you turn the car off and take the key out and turn the steering wheel in any side a bit, and you cannot turn the key in ignition lock then? This is a perfectly normal thing and it happens to me every time I move the steering wheel. To be able to turn the key in the lock again, you HAVE to tilt the steering wheel together with turning the key, otherwise you cannot turn the key.

    But, if you do not touch the steering wheel after you turn the engine off, and you have that problem, then it's something I cannot help you with :)
